I am no longer in-network with any insurance companies. I made this decision, because being in-network with insurance companies means I have to give every client a diagnosis. Insurance companies will not pay insurance claims unless, a client is diagnosed, and the diagnosis is on the list of payable disorders. Insurance companies are also able to access client records, dictate treatment, determine necessity of treatment, and the number of sessions a client is allowed to have.  A lot of people choose to participate in therapy to better themselves, their relationships, and their lives. Typically, these concerns won’t meet criteria for a clinical diagnosis, which is required for insurance to pay for treatment. I want people to know they can participate in therapy without making their treatment part of their permanent medical record or have their information released to their employer. I prefer to collaborate with my clients regarding their needs, the number of sessions they believe are helpful, while maintaining their complete privacy and confidentiality.

If you would prefer to use insurance and you have out of network benefits, I am happy to create a monthly Superbill for you to provide your insurance company, requesting full or partial reimbursement. Please realize, I will have to diagnosis you (provided you meet clinical criteria), to create a Superbill and I am not responsible for any reimbursement issues between you and your insurance company.
